What happens

All Together Now is a 2008 feature-length documentary that chronicles the making of the Beatles and Cirque du Soleil collaboration project Love. The film details the story behind the unique partnership between the Beatles and Cirque du Soleil that resulted in the creation and launch of the Love stage show and the double Grammy-winning album of the same name. The film is dedicated to the memory of Neil Aspinall, a former assistant to the band and eventual head of Apple Corps, who died in March that year.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
